Chapter 1
It was another bright, sunny, Tuesday morning at Sunnydale High, but to Buffy Summers and William "Spike" Giles it was the day their past would catch up with them.
Buffy Summers was your typical preppy, petite, blond, California girl on the outside, but on the inside she was a very sweet, caring person that everyone tended to like. She had two very important people in her life and they were her bst friends, Alexander Harris and Willow Rosenburg.
Alexander Harris, or Xander for short, was your typical average height, brunette male. He wasn't popular, but her was always fun to be around and he had a way to make them laugh.
Willow Rosenburg was the shy, red head girl that was the brains of the group. She made up for her nerdiness by having a boyfriend who was in a band. Daniel Osborn, who went by Oz, was in a local band called "Dingoes ate my Baby" which everyone in their little town loved.
This was their little group since freshman year and Buffy wouldn't have it any other way.
"So Buff, ready for our senior year?" Xander asked as the four walked up to the High School.
"I can't believe it's here already. It was like just yesterday we were all at my house eating popcorn and watching movies that made no sense while sitting in our pjs," Buffy said.
"That was yesterday, Buffy," Willow said as Oz snuck his arm around her waist.
"I missed the pjs?" Oz asked.
Buffy noticed for the first time since Oz met up with them in the parking lot that his hair was red again. Since he was in a band, Oz tended to dye his hair every color he could think of. She was a little surprised to see it was still attached to his skull.
"Sorry, but you had practice. Maybe we could do it again tonight?" Willow asked Oz. She really loved him and everyone who knew them knew that they were the cutest couple at Sunnydale High.
"Sorry, practice. Maybe tomorrow?" he asked softly.
"Okay," the red head said as her cheeks began to turn the color of her hair and Oz couldn't help himself from kissing her.
As Willow and Oz started early make out session one of their senior year, Buffy and Xander headed to their lockers. Every year the four of them would have their lockers near each other because Sunnydale was a little town.
"So…have any good classes this year?" Xander asked.
"Well lets see," Buffy said as she looked at her schedule. "Umm…I have a couple of good classes but one."
"Oh? What would that be?" he asked.
"English. I have Griffen," she told him.
"Ouch. I her she's the meanest teacher at this school," he told her, making a face.
"Yeah I…" she trailed off as a certain platinum blond boy walked through the front doors with his two idiotic buddies. How I hate them, she thought.
William Giles, known as Spike, was part of a trio of boys that were very well known in the principals office and by every girl in the school. Spike waked in with his two best friends, Devon and David. Devon was a typical wannabe punk kid from head to toe. He wore black and put on the punk attitude when he was around Spike. David was the same.
"So, a new year," Devon said.
"Not only a new year, but our last one," David smiled as he got into his locker.
"So, man. What happened with you this summer?" Devon asked Spike.
"Nothin' much. Went to England to see me mum but other than that, nothing'," Spike answered as the boys moved from their lockers to their first period classes. "So I have Griffen first. What about you gents?"
"I have Richey," David answered.
"Me, too," Devon said as they reached Mr. Richey's classroom.
"Well nice knowin' ya," Spike saluted them as he headed to Mrs. Griffen's class.
Spike walked into the classroom to see all the desks were replaced with individual tables that sat two. The bell rang and everyone filed in. Mrs. Griffen was a tall, thin, dark haired woman that everyone grew to dread. The only person that wasn't scared was Spike and that was because school was easy for him.
"Alright, as you can see that there have been a few changes. I will be seating you with your partner who you will automatically work with on your projects in here. Now, let's see….Jonathon Warren, here, and Jennifer Maxon, here," she pointed out. " Trisha Marsters with Thomas Levington, here…….."
Buffy listened to all the names called off from the back of the room. She was busy searching in her bag when she heard her name.
"Buffy Summers with……William Giles."
"WHAT!" they both yelled in unison.
"Will you two just take your seats?"
Spike and Buffy did as they were told. They didn't speak to each other as the teacher began the introductions to the class. Buffy took out a black notebook as Spike leaned back in his seat and started to watch her.
"Now principal Wood said that he wants the students to get to know each other, and heaven only knows what that crazy man is thinking. But anyways if I want to get paid I have to listen to him so why don't you turn to your partner and introduce yourselves," the teacher said.
Buffy sat still in her seat as she continued to doodle in her notebook. Drawing was her way to escape. She was totally at peace until she heard someone clear their throat beside her. She turned to look at the source and raised an eyebrow.
"Sorry to interrupt the day dreaming, pet, but we better get to chatting before the devil herself walks over here," Spike said.
"Why?" asked Buffy. "We already know everything we need to know about each other."
"No we don't."
"Yes we do," she huffed while closing her notebook and turning to look at him. She looked straight into those blue eyes she used to know so well. "Your name is William Allen Giles, you're 18, naturally brunette, scared of clowns, loves my mom's hot chocolate, and ditches your friends because you decided to grow a pair and become some bad ass punk wannabe," she snapped.
"What crawled up your ass? I didn't do anything to you!" he said as his anger began to rise.
"You haven't talked to me since our 8th grade graduation, so why start now?" she asked as she turned back in her seat and began to draw again.
Spike was about to retort back when Mrs. Griffen quieted down the class and began the day's lesson.
